首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
在窗体上画一个命令按钮,然后编写如下事件过程: Private Sub Command1_Click() Do While b>=0 a=Val(InputBox("请输入a的值")) b=Val(InputBox("请输入b的值"
在窗体上画一个命令按钮,然后编写如下事件过程: Private Sub Command1_Click() Do While b>=0 a=Val(InputBox("请输入a的值")) b=Val(InputBox("请输入b的值"
admin
2010-03-22
75
问题
在窗体上画一个命令按钮,然后编写如下事件过程:
Private Sub Command1_Click()
Do While b>=0
a=Val(InputBox("请输入a的值"))
b=Val(InputBox("请输入b的值"))
c=a+b
Loop
MsgBox c
End Sub
程序运行后,依次输入3,2,1,0,-1,-2,则输出结果是______。
选项
答案
-3
解析
本题考查VBA中循环的知识。对于这种循环结构,首先看条件判断在循环体的前面还是后面,如果是先判断条件,则有可能一次也不执行循环体;如果是后判断条件,则无论条件如何至少执行一次循环体。在Until循环中条件为False时执行循环体,条件为True时退出循环;在While循环中条件为True时执行循环体,条件为False时退出循环,这一点要注意区分清楚。本题是一个先判断条件的While循环,每次循环中有两次输入,共循环3次;由于在每次循环中均会重新对a、b、c进行赋值,所以只需要考虑最后一次循环就可以,在最后一次循环中,c等于最后两次输入的值之和,也就是-3。
转载请注明原文地址:https://kaotiyun.com/show/13wp777K
本试题收录于:
二级Access题库NCRE全国计算机二级分类
0
二级Access
NCRE全国计算机二级
相关试题推荐
以下程序的输出的结果是()。#include<iostream.h>voidmain(){inta,b,c,d(5);c=2,c+=10;a=b=10;a*=2;b/=2;
在下列横线处应添加的语句是()。classBase{public:voidfun(){cout<<’’Base::fun"<<end1;}};classDerived:publicBase{publi
在下列关系运算中,不改变关系表中的属性个数但能减少元组个数的是()。
对类成员访问权限的控制,是通过设置成员的访问控制属性实现的,下列不是访问控制属性的是()。
请打开考生文件夹下的解决方案文件proj3,本题创建一个小型字符串类,字符串长度不超过100。程序文件包括proj3.h、proj3.cpp、writeToFile.obj。补充完成重载赋值运算符函数,完成深复制功能。屏幕上输出的正确结果应该是:
对下列二叉树进行前序遍历的结果为()。
若整型变量a、b、C、d中的值依次为:1、4、3、2。则条件表达式a
关于函数声明格式中的,下列叙述错误的是
C++语言对C语言做了很多改进,C++语言相对于C语言的最根本的变化是()。
在下列表述中,用来正确表示"相对于当前位置"文件定位方式的是
随机试题
如图D4-3所示,刚性防水屋面的防水层和基层之间需要设置的是?
下列不属于水准测量误差来源的是()。
某安装工程公司承包了一套燃油加热炉安装工程,包括加热炉、燃油供应系统、钢结构、工艺管道、电器动力与照明、自动控制、辅助系统等。燃油泵的进口管道焊缝要求100%射线检测,因阀门和法兰未到货,迟迟未能焊接,为了不影响单机试运行的进度要求,阀门和法兰到
关于道德的说法中,正确的是()
A、 B、 C、 D、 A此题的规律是:阴影部分顺次向前移一位,同时正方形顺次旋转45°。故选A。
将函数f(x)=x一1(0≤x≤2)展开成周期为4的余弦级数.
若P、V操作的信号量S初值为2,当前值为-1,则表示有(31)等待进程。如果有三个进程共享同一互斥段,而且每次最多允许两个进程进入该互斥段,则信号量的初值应设置为(32)。
下列叙述中正确的是()。
TextThemodernurbanplanningandredevelopmentmovement【C1】______inresponsetothe【C2】______anddirtinessoftheslumarea
【B1】【B12】
最新回复
(
0
)